    The answer for this morning:

    31 Dec 1972- Winterland. Well, as noted earlier it's 1 Jan 1973, first show of a bold, new year.

    Truckin' > The Other One > Morning Dew (with special guest David Crosby)

    One of the finest musical offerings ever put forward by the Grateful Dead.

    Special bonus: Bill Graham talking a tripping head down off the PA stack late in set 2. Pole Guy's cousin?

    Starting up the Academy of Music run again as my first GD listen of 18'. The 3-21-72 Truckin'->OO->Wharf (also available on DaP bonus disc) for those not aware is a work of art. The entire suite contains numerous peaks and is definitely a 'group mind' performance with the jams highlighting the band playing as one entity. There are some strange occurrences taking place deep in the OO.
